65Cu    Half-lifeBoson, 29p 36ntitle icon
StableSpin 3/2 Parity -1

This isotope is stable and thus has no decay products, so instead we show decay chains that lead down to it.
Atomic Weight64.927789485
Abundance30.83%
Mass Excess-67.263661MeV
Binding Energy8.757096MeV
Magnetic Moment2.38167 μ
Quadrupole Moment-0.195
